Shirley Irene (Goddard) Winter
(Obituary ~ 06/20/25)
Shirley Irene (Goddard) Winter, 84, Richards, Mo., passed away on June 18, 2025, at Medicalodge of Fort Scott. She was born on Sept. 17, 1940, near Eve, Mo., to Leslie and Maud (Brouhard) Goddard. She married her childhood sweetheart, Joe Winter, in 1960 and he preceded her in death on July 4, 2023... -
Arthur Joseph Pollreis
(Obituary ~ 06/20/25)
Arthur Joseph Pollreis, age 16, a resident of rural Walnut, Kan., died Wednesday, June 18, 2025, following a train accident near Erie, Kan. Rev. Marty DeWitt will conduct a memorial service at 10 a.m. Thursday, June 26, at the Cheney Witt Chapel, 201 S. Main, Fort Scott, Kan. Students return early after speech, debate competition in Iowa interrupted by man with backpack
(Local News ~ 06/20/25)
Nine students and three coaches from Fort Scott High School were among those evacuated during an incident at the National Speech and Debate Tournament Thursday in Des Moines, Iowa. Thursday afternoon, an unidentified attendee entered the stage during the tournament’s Humorous Interpretation Finals, interrupting the speech, USD 234 Superintendent Destry Brown said in a news release Thursday...
